I am considering buying Sims 2 after a hiatus away from the original game.
My system is OK apart from the video card - Athlon 64bit 3GHz, 512Mb RAM,
but only a GeForce 2 MX 64Mb and a TFT screen with a max res of 1024x768.
From reading the S2 website the GF2 is the lowest nVidia card the game
supports, but i would at least like to know if I can run the game reasonably
(presumably with detail settings lowered) and not expect a chug-a-thon...
Any help or info greatly appreciated.

I have a GeForce 3 and a much much much slower computer (Duron 1 GHz)
and it runs well enough. Most of the delays are not the graphics, but
the loading time, which should be much less for you.
